OpenAI's first hardware product, a portable screen-free smart speaker with a camera, a rechargeable battery and parts that move on their own, is being built to live in the home as a humanlike companion, according to people familiar with the project. The movement is deliberate. The mechanical elements stir by themselves so that the thing seems alive.Those same people describe its defining feature as personality: an ability to connect with its owner on a humanlike level, to learn them over time from their email and their rooms, to anticipate what they need.
